20 yard dumpster dimensions in Russellville

A 20 yard dumpster can hold about 20 cubic yards of waste or debris. Normal dimensions for a 20 yard container are about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 4.5 feet high. With these dimensions, a 20 yard dumpster can hold about 10 pickup truck loads of debris and waste. This implies that the 20-yarder is a standard size for jobs that call for cleanup from larger projects. Due to the compact size that still has capacity for a good quantity of debris, a 20 yard container is one of the most famous dumpster sizes for house projects. Examples of what can fit in a 20 yard container contain:

  • Clean-Up from a cellar, loft or garage
  • Flooring and carpet removal from a sizable house
  • 300 to 400 square feet of deck removal
  • 2,500 to 3,000 square feet of shingle removal from a single layer roof

Terms to know when renting a dumpster in Russellville

When you rent a dumpster in Russellville, you're d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Since you likely do not use these terms every single day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This can actually assist you to cope with business employees who may get impatient should you not comprehend what they are describing about their products.

"Container" and "roll-off" are both acceptable terms for the large met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often leased in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to contain the "cubic" part. Simply say "yard" or "yarder." If, for instance,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you could say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you will sound like a professional when you call.

Deciding Where to Place Your Dumpster

Deciding where to put your dumpster can have a large impact on how quickly you finish endeavors. The most effective option is to choose a place that's close to the worksite. It's important, however, to consider whether this place is a safe alternative. Make sure the place is free of barriers that could trip folks while they carry heavy debris.

A lot of folks decide to put dumpsters in their driveways. This is really a handy alternative because it usually means you can avoid asking the city for a license or permit. If you must put the dumpster on the road, then you should get in touch with your local government to inquire whether you are required to get a license. Although a lot of municipalities will let people keep dumpsters on the road for short amounts of time, others will ask you to complete some paperwork. Following these rules will help you stay away from fines which will make your project more expensive.


40 yard dumpster dimensions

Renting a 40 yard dumpster will get you a container that holds about 40 cubic yards of waste. Dumpster sizes and dimensions are not perfectly standard from company to company, but common measurements for a 40 yard container are 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 8 feet high. This is the biggest size that most dumpster businesses normally rent, so it's ideal for big residential projects in addition to for commercial and industrial use.

A 40 yard container will carry between 12 and 20 pickup truck loads of debris. Examples of the total amount of waste and debris that could fit in this container comprise:

  • Waste from a window or siding replacement for a sizable home
  • A commercial roof tear off A cleanout from a commercial or office building
  • New construction or a major add-on to a big home
  • Substantial amounts of demolition debris, paper, cardboard and trash

Avert Hidden Fees When Renting a Dumpster

Most roll off dumpster service companies in Russellville have straightforward policies that will help you realize exactly how much it costs to rent gear. Following these tips can help you stay away from hidden fees when renting a dumpster in Russellville.

1. Get a Price Quote

Consistently get a price quote that features a breakdown of the rental gear and services.

2. Return the Dumpster on Time

Many companies will charge you extra for keeping the dumpster more than agreed. Be sure to plan ahead so you can keep the dumpster for an appropriate timeframe. You should also ask about additional fees so you'll know how much extra days cost.

3. Ask About Service Fees

Does the business charge additional for dropping off or picking up the dumpster? Request to make sure you have an accurate quote.

4. Avert Fines

Do not throw prohibited items into the dumpster. In the event that you do, you may face additional fees or fines.


What Size Dumpster Do I Need for a Roofing Job?

Choosing a dumpster size requires some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, practically, they do not know just how much material their roofs contain.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a great choice.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you will likely need a dumpster that gives you at least 40 square yards.

In case you are working on residential roofing project,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can usually exp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ably need a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size bigger than they think their projects will take because they want to avoid the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that weren't big enough.

10 yard dumpster measurements in Russellville

A 10 yard dumpster is constructed to hold 10 cubic yards of waste and debris. A 10 yard dumpster will measure approximately 12 feet long by 8 feet wide by four feet high, although precise container sizes will change with different businesses.

It may be hard to choose exactly the container size you will need for your home project, but a 10 yard dumpster works well for smaller cleaning occupations. To give you an idea, a 10 yard dumpster would hold:

  • Debris cleanout from a cellar or garage A 250 square foot deck that has been removed
  • A single layer of 1,500 square feet of roof shingles
  • The debris from a little kitchen or bathroom remodeling job

If your job is large enough that you do not have room in your truck to haul everything to the dump, but little enough that you do not desire an enormous container, a 10 yard dumpster should function perfectly.
